Commit Graph

667 Commits

Author SHA1 Message Date
krzysztof narkowicz
d78586ed37 Undo CL 6542674 as it was breaking high res screenshot rendering
#rb none
#rnx

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: krzysztof.narkowicz
#ROBOMERGE-SOURCE: CL 6547465 via CL 6548474 via CL 6548872
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R) (v350-6578747)

[CL 6580415 by krzysztof narkowicz in Dev-VR branch]
2019-05-20 14:52:24 -04:00
john white
9d98e73c37 HDR - Add HDR display modes to Windows editor when running with D3D11 RHI and on Windows 10 > 1803
#rb ben.woodhouse

#ROBOMERGE-VERSION: 349-6578295
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: john.white
#ROBOMERGE-SOURCE: CL 6542674 via CL 6542890 via CL 6543185
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 6578746 by john white in Dev-VR branch]
2019-05-20 14:15:29 -04:00
bob tellez
d4a5ddeb20 #UE4 Better FGCObject reporting in obj refs. FGCObject names are now reported in the "obj refs" console command, provided that they pass in FGCObject::GGCObjectReferencer as the referencer when calling AddReferencedObjects. FGCObjects may now also implement GetReferencerPropertyName to describe more details about how it references an object.
#ROBOMERGE-VERSION: 349-6578295
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: bob.tellez
#ROBOMERGE-SOURCE: CL 6542056 via CL 6542588 via CL 6542593
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 6578718 by bob tellez in Dev-VR branch]
2019-05-20 14:14:27 -04:00
nick darnell
07c3e87507 Fixing a bug with labeling the genesis of a navigation event in the slate console debugger.
[FYI] Dan.Hertzka

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 6440895 via CL 6440896 via CL 6441933 via CL 6443783
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 6507681 by nick darnell in Dev-VR branch]
2019-05-15 15:29:55 -04:00
john white
84b970673b Back out changelist 6409593
#rb none

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: john.white
#ROBOMERGE-SOURCE: CL 6427274 via CL 6427662 via CL 6428670
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 6499844 by john white in Dev-VR branch]
2019-05-15 14:36:44 -04:00
john white
a9f5cde235 HDR - Add HDR display modes to Windows editor when running with D3D11 RHI and on Windows 10 > 1803
#rb ben.woodhouse

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: john.white
#ROBOMERGE-SOURCE: CL 6409593 via CL 6409859 via CL 6410616
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 6492514 by john white in Dev-VR branch]
2019-05-15 13:35:35 -04:00
derek ehrman
178d8c0e6a Making a few slate stats only trigger in WITH_VERY_VERBOSE_SLATE_STATS blocks to reduce stat spam overall.
#rb Matt.Kuhlenschmidt

[FYI] James.Golding, Ben.Woodhouse, Nick.Darnell, Dan.Hertzka



#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: derek.ehrman
#ROBOMERGE-SOURCE: CL 5921408 via CL 5921849 via CL 5931106 via CL 5931279
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5938698 by derek ehrman in Dev-VR branch]
2019-04-17 13:12:32 -04:00
nick darnell
fe1945b758 Slate - Introducing a metadata you can attach to widgets to make it be ignored by the picker in Widget Reflector for paint hit testing. The debug paint canvas can ruin the experience when you're trying to pick against painted widgets, so now it gets ignored.
Matt.Kuhlenschmidt

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 5830878 via CL 5830881 via CL 5835228 via CL 5836028
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5876935 by nick darnell in Dev-VR branch]
2019-04-12 21:14:18 -04:00
nick darnell
6633402f66 Adding support for knowing more about mouse capture in the slate console debugger, as well as when mouse capture is lost.
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 5816360 via CL 5816651 via CL 5816654 via CL 5817470 via CL 5817549
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5855310 by nick darnell in Dev-VR branch]
2019-04-12 13:48:09 -04:00
nick darnell
dde5a5157a Adding another call option for GetWidgetDebugInfo that takes a reference.
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 5554976 via CL 5554994 via CL 5556740 via CL 5556852
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5580213 by nick darnell in Dev-VR branch]
2019-03-27 01:04:03 -04:00
Ryan Vance
35eb0041ab Merging //UE4/Dev-Main to Dev-VR (//UE4/Dev-VR)
#rb integration

[CL 5387703 by Ryan Vance in Dev-VR branch]
2019-03-13 15:19:08 -04:00
marcus wassmer
d0f97133e3 Force integrate 5317515 from release-4.22 to fix some issues with 'undo'.
#rb none

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: marcus.wassmer
#ROBOMERGE-SOURCE: CL 5337699 in //UE4/Main/...
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5387476 by marcus wassmer in Dev-VR branch]
2019-03-13 14:52:34 -04:00
juan canada
20bb1c977d Undo //UE4/Main/... changelist 5335728
#rb marcus.wassmer

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: juan.canada
#ROBOMERGE-SOURCE: CL 5335770 in //UE4/Main/...
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5387094 by juan canada in Dev-VR branch]
2019-03-13 14:40:42 -04:00
juan canada
880a03181c Copying //UE4/Private-Woodchuck-Staging[at]5316917 to Release-4.22 (//UE4/Release-4.22)
#rb none
#JIRA

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: juan.canada
#ROBOMERGE-SOURCE: CL 5317515 in //UE4/Release-4.22/... via CL 5335728
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5387087 by juan canada in Dev-VR branch]
2019-03-13 14:40:25 -04:00
nick darnell
d55b2fc423 Stopping the slate debugger should stop the slate debugger.
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 5296313 via CL 5296316 via CL 5306895 via CL 5306994
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5324577 by nick darnell in Dev-VR branch]
2019-03-06 18:12:05 -05:00
nick darnell
85115574b6 Slate - Adding the ability to stable sort TPanelChildren
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 5275700 via CL 5275701 via CL 5291913 via CL 5291936
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5297567 by nick darnell in Dev-VR branch]
2019-03-05 15:09:13 -05:00
nick darnell
bb0ef1dece Slate - Adding a simple setter for setting texture coordinates for slate vertices.
[FYI] Matt.Kuhlenschmidt

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 5235874 via CL 5235875 via CL 5239571 via CL 5239692
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5256297 by nick darnell in Dev-VR branch]
2019-02-28 18:29:59 -05:00
josh adams
019c12863e - Merging Dev-Kairos/Engine/... to Main/Engine/...
- Brings over the necessary engine changes for embedding UE4 mobile as a dylib/so in native mobile app
- Various changes for facial animation, screen recording, others
- ARKit and ARCore plugins were removed, as deemed "not ready"
#rb many people

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: josh.adams
#ROBOMERGE-SOURCE: CL 5201138 via CL 5203024 via CL 5226277
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5244512 by josh adams in Dev-VR branch]
2019-02-28 17:06:02 -05:00
david harvey
32986370ba [LLM] use correct LLM macro for tracking font caches
#rb anthony.bills

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: david.harvey
#ROBOMERGE-SOURCE: CL 5176686 via CL 5176706 via CL 5176943 via CL 5177523
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5222064 by david harvey in Dev-VR branch]
2019-02-26 21:41:48 -05:00
david harvey
99c1bf1379 [LLM] cleanup of a few large items out of EngineMisc:
- transient textures moved to Textures tag
 - font cache allocations moved to UI tag
 - ICU allocations moved to Localization tag

#rb anthony.bills

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: david.harvey
#ROBOMERGE-SOURCE: CL 5176494 via CL 5176496 via CL 5176920 via CL 5177484
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5221942 by david harvey in Dev-VR branch]
2019-02-26 21:38:47 -05:00
nick darnell
d33a6fb89f Slate - Encountering crashes that appear to be from the widget hierarchy changing during prepass, which shouldn't be possible. Adding ensures to catch it, and updating the loop to resample the number of widgets in case it changes.
Matt.Kuhlenschmidt

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 5160499 via CL 5160501 via CL 5160504 via CL 5162802 via CL 5163048
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5221184 by nick darnell in Dev-VR branch]
2019-02-26 21:16:05 -05:00
nick darnell
4eaa4d5716 Slate - Adding a note as a reminder how the parents end up getting invalidated when you remove slots from the children set.
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: nick.darnell
#ROBOMERGE-SOURCE: CL 4974177 via CL 4974179 via CL 4974990 via CL 4975003
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5032649 by nick darnell in Dev-VR branch]
2019-02-16 07:14:19 -05:00
ben zeigler
ca15c972b6 #jira UE-61501 Fix all blueprint-exposed single line API comments that use /** [at]returns to be /** Returns, as the first form does not parse correctly in the editor or in doxygen
Fix a few minor comment inaccuracies
Integrates changes from PR #5526
#rb michael.noland

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: ben.zeigler
#ROBOMERGE-SOURCE: CL 4964132 in //UE4/Release-4.22/... via CL 4968596
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5031090 by ben zeigler in Dev-VR branch]
2019-02-16 05:59:56 -05:00
matt kuhlenschmidt
d55df3b72c Redo removal of redundant delegates on SImage which was lost by 4743892
#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: matt.kuhlenschmidt
#ROBOMERGE-SOURCE: CL 4950300 via CL 4952164 via CL 4954690
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 5027868 by matt kuhlenschmidt in Dev-VR branch]
2019-02-16 04:08:24 -05:00
jamie dale
68cf24a160 Fixed infinite recursion that could happen when logging font load warnings with the Output Log open
This would log before setting the data, resulting in it constantly being requested by each log addition.

#jira UE-69391
#rb none

#ROBOMERGE-OWNER: ryan.vance
#ROBOMERGE-AUTHOR: jamie.dale
#ROBOMERGE-SOURCE: CL 4890053 in //UE4/Release-4.22/... via CL 4890055
#ROBOMERGE-BOT: DEVVR (Main -> Dev-VR)

[CL 4890058 by jamie dale in Dev-VR branch]
2019-02-04 14:52:17 -05:00